Transaction 105b8a603f05da2fa07dd33963ac8443c28b205526bc8fbfb9b4ccbf55eb5b30

2 Input
2 Outputs
  • 105b8a603f05da2fa07dd33963ac8443c28b205526bc8fbfb9b4ccbf55eb5b30:0
  • value  15117947
    address  13WrV4ZNoTZFMAGSrQaN9uLxV28U1WfXkA
  • 105b8a603f05da2fa07dd33963ac8443c28b205526bc8fbfb9b4ccbf55eb5b30:1
  • value  16484634
    address  3Pk4F2LcUCd82jJypdjRweMNAKAHDELFhM